A 10-year-old boy, who came from Honduras along with his parents, is seen portrayed while hiding his face with one of his favourite toys. Behind him, a wall painted with crosses reporting the names of migrants who found shelter in "Casa del Buen Samaritano” and, after starting their journey to the US border, they disappeared. Oaxaca de Juarez, Mexico 2019.

Behind her, a wall painted with crosses reporting the names of migrants who found shelter in "Casa del Buen Samaritano” and, after starting their journey to the US border, they disappeared. Jeimy left Honduras on February 2019 due to the presence of gangs near her home and covered her face for fear of repercussions. She hopes to get to the USA in order to have a peaceful life. Her son Jose Alberto Telles Mora disappeared on 20 September 2011 at the age of 14 years old. She doesn’t allow anyone in her son’s room, where she has kept everything as he left it. After 8 years, Emma was not yet able to find him and she is now the president of the NGO “Familias de Acapulco en busca de sus desaparecidos”, a civil organization that helps other families to find their beloved ones.
